The good thing is I have had the time to do some crafting and have finished my December art calendar pages.  The bad thing is I missed a page after November so had to go back and start again or I would have had a big gap and I like continuity! Then today I realised I had done my pages upside down ROFL! So now I hope that's everything bad out of the way.
I painted my pages with various shades of blue with splodges of white and sprayed Crafty Notions Silver all over the pages to give it the wintery feel. My journal squares are from Basic Gray Blitzen Jack Frost which I thought was very appropriate and my images are from the Octopode Factory.
